Sparse representation with geometric configuration constraint for line segment matching

In the paper we propose a novel line segment matching method over multiple views based on sparse representation with geometric configuration constraint. The significant idea of the paper is that we transfer the issue of line correspondence into a sparsity based line recognition. At first, line segments are detected by a LSD (line segment detector) and clustered according to spatial proximity to form completed lines. For each point within a line, SIFT is extracted to represent the attribute of point and PHOG is also considered to describe the appearance of the patch centered at the point. SIFT and PHOG are simply concatenated as a single feature vector and then all these point features are put together by a max pooling function to form a distinctive line signature. Then, all line features extracted from training images are trained into a dictionary using sparse coding. Lines with the same similarity may fall together in the high-dimensional feature space. Finally, line segments in a test view are matched to their counterparts in other views by seeking maximal pulses from the coefficient vector. Under our framework, line segments are trained once and matched across all other views. Experimental results have validated the effectiveness of the approach for planar structured scenes under various transformations and degradation, such as viewpoint change, illumination, blur and compression corruption.

[1]  Cordelia Schmid,et al.  The Geometry and Matching of Lines and Curves Over Multiple Views , 2000, International Journal of Computer Vision.

[2]  Wolfgang Förstner,et al.  Matching, reconstructing and grouping 3D lines from multiple views using uncertain projective geometry , 2001,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ition. CVPR 2001.

[3]  Frank Dellaert,et al.  Inferring Temporal Order of Images From 3D Structure ,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[4]  Lu Wang,et al.  Wide-baseline image matching using Line Signatures ,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[5]  Frédéric Jurie,et al.  Groups of Adjacent Contour Segments for Object Detection , 2008, IEEE Trans. Pattern Anal. Mach. Intell..

[6]  Andrew Zisserman,et al.  Representing shape with a spatial pyramid kernel , 2007, CIVR '07.

[7]  Richard I. Hartley,et al.  A linear method for reconstruction from lines and points , 1995, Proceedings of IEEE International Conference on Computer Vision.

[8]  Michael Elad,et al.  From Sparse Solutions of Systems of Equations to Sparse Modeling of Signals and Images , 2009, SIAM Rev..

[9]  Luc Van Gool,et al.  Wide-baseline stereo matching with line segments ,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[10]  Zhanyi Hu,et al.  MSLD: A robust descriptor for line matching , 2009, Pattern Recognit..

[11]  Ronen Basri,et al.  Lambertian Reflectance and Linear Subspaces , 2003, IEEE Trans. Pattern Anal. Mach. Intell..

[12]  Bill Triggs,et al.  Histograms of oriented gradients for human detection ,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[13]  Yihong Gong,et al.  Linear spatial pyramid matching using sparse coding for image classification , 2009, CVPR.

[14]  Zhanyi Hu,et al.  Line matching leveraged by point correspondences ,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[15]  Cordelia Schmid,et al.  Automatic line matching across views ,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[16]  Rafael Grompone von Gioi,et al.  LSD: A Fast Line Segment Detector with a False Detection Control , 2010,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[17]  Manolis I. A. Lourakis,et al.  Matching disparate views of planar surfaces using projective invariants , 2000, Image Vis. Comput..

[18]  Qing Wang,et al.  3D Line Segment Detection for Unorganized Point Clouds from Multi-view Stereo , 2010, ACCV.

[19]  Thomas Serre,et al.  Object recognition with features inspired by visual cortex ,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[20]  David G. Lowe,et al.  Object recognition from local scale-invariant features ,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[21]  Michael Elad,et al.  Optimally sparse representation in general (nonorthogonal) dictionaries via ℓ1 minimization , 2003, Proceedings of the National Academy of Sciences of the United States of America.

[22]  Allen Y. Yang,et al.  Robust Face Recognition via Sparse Representation ,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.